How much do building automation design eng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for building automation design engineer in Columbus, OH is $103,473.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,600.00 and $119,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Building Automation Design Engineers?

Building Automation Design Engineers are professionals who design, develop, and implement automated systems that control various functions within buildings, such as heating, ventilation, air conditioning (HVAC), lighting, and security. Their work ensures buildings operate efficiently, safely, and comfortably while optimizing energy usage. They collaborate with architects, contractors, and facility managers to integrate automation systems into new or existing structures. These engineers must have a strong understanding of electrical and mechanical systems, as well as proficiency in specialized software used for system design.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Building Automation Design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Building Automation Design Engineer, you need a solid background in electrical or mechanical engineering, HVAC systems, and building automation principles, often supported by a relevant degree and experience in system design. Familiarity with Building Management Systems (BMS), AutoCAD, PLC programming, and certifications like LEED or Tridium Niagara are commonly required. Strong problem-solving abilities, project management, and effective communication with clients and contractors set top performers apart. These skills ensure efficient, safe, and sustainable building operations that meet client and regulatory expectations.

What are some typical challenges Building Automation Design Engineers face when integrating new technologies into existing building systems?

Building Automation Design Engineers often encounter challenges when integrating new technologies, such as ensuring compatibility with legacy systems, managing cybersecurity risks, and minimizing disruption to building operations. They must carefully assess existing infrastructure, coordinate with facility managers, and develop phased implementation plans to ensure smooth transitions. Staying updated with evolving industry standards and collaborating closely with multidisciplinary teams are essential to overcoming these obstacles and delivering effective automation solutions.
